Job Description
Roles & Responsibilities
Implementation of projects with a low level of complexity funded by British Council or by another client or funding mechanism. Leads the successful delivery of a range of projects from start to finish including managing the contract or project plan, managing client or internal stakeholders, successfully achieving reporting and meeting compliance standards. Or works within a larger programme or multi country programme on a particular component. The Project Manager also contributes to business development processes through technical inputs, lessons learned, and proposal development support.
Main Accountabilities:
Relationship & Stakeholder management
- Has relationships with delivery partners and stakeholders within country and is able to procure services and contract delivery partners.
- Holds suppliers to account for delivering against contract.
- Build strong internal relationships and networks.
- Manages day-to-day relationships with delivery partners, trainers/facilitators, and stakeholders, ensuring clarity of expectations, performance standards, and accountability.
- Leads partner contracting and performance management, including regular check-ins and structured feedback.
- Escalates strategic or sensitive partnership issues to the head of NFE Youth and Civil Society where needed.
- Builds strong internal coordination across programme, finance, and operations teams to ensure smooth delivery.
Commercial and Financial Management
- Ensure sound financial planning, working closely with finance teams to ensure British Council and client financial year plans are up to date.
- Ensure accurate and timely monthly (re)forecasting is in place, by running regular reports in the SAP system on actuals, monitoring outstanding purchase orders, reviewing commitments, analysing and commenting on reasons for variances to plan and recommending corrective actions.
- Monitoring monthly finances, including correct expenditure, ensuring the P2P process is being followed and correcting any mis-postings or journals needed.
- Lead on British Council, partner or client reporting (including, with Finance Manager, financial reporting) and ensure reports are delivered on time, to budget and to a high standard.
- Compliance to BC financial policies and procedures.
- Leads detailed project financial planning and monitoring, ensuring alignment with delivery plans and forecasting accuracy.
- Proactively identifies financial risks, under/overspend trends, and recommends corrective actions.
- Ensures full compliance with P2P processes, procurement policies, and audit requirements.
- Contributes to financial sections of donor reports, ensuring strong narrative-finance alignment.
Project Management
- Contributes to development of, owns and delivers on Project Management Plan.
- Ensures that every project/programme is compliant with all internal policies and processes (for example safeguarding, EDI, supply chain management, social value and conflict sensitivity).
- Identifies risks in a project or programme and puts together mitigation strategies with SRO
- Responsible for internal and client, procurement, contracting, compliance and reporting pm
- Checks on and reports on compliance
- Manages procurement on a project/programme
- Applies due diligence requirements to potential partners
- Responsible for monitoring, following up, and supporting project partners, trainers/ facilitators and grantees
- Responsible for data management including timely data entry, quality assurance of data, undertaking basic analysis of monitoring data, and developing progress reports to meet funding needs
- Undertaking programme-specific data collection as needed. This includes working with colleagues to identify indicators and tools for data collection, quality assuring all data, and undertaking basic analysis.
- Manages all EDI processes and ensures comprehensive use of internal tools in programme design and delivery. Maintains an oversight of the action plan developed through the use of internal EDI tools
- Delivers the Project Management Plan, ensuring alignment with programme objectives and timelines.
- Establishes and implements quality assurance mechanisms across all delivery components.
- Support risk management, including identifying delivery, operational, and safeguarding risks and implementing mitigation plans.
- Oversees procurement and due diligence processes, ensuring selection of capable and compliant partners.
- Ensures strong coordination and follow-up with partners, facilitators, and grantees, moving beyond administrative follow-up to performance tracking.
- Ensures timely and high-quality data collection
- Conducts basic analysis and extracts actionable insights
- Feeds learning into programme adaptation
- Ensures all delivery complies with safeguarding, EDI, conflict sensitivity, and social value standards, with active monitoring (not just compliance checking).
Business Development Support
Contributes to proposal development by:
- Providing lessons learned and evidence from implementation
- Supporting budget development with realistic delivery assumptions
- Identifies emerging opportunities or risks from programme implementation and shares insights with senior management.
- Supports preparation of case studies, impact stories, and evidence for external engagement.
Equality, Diversity and Inclusion (EDI)
- To actively contribute to an inclusive and anti-racist organisational culture, being aware of your own biases, and taking action to mitigate against these. Ensuring people feel valued and are treated equitably, with support for people s well-being and mental health.
- Understand the British Council s approach to equality, diversity and inclusion and how it applies to your role and make time for learning and development relating to EDI and anti-racism.
- Supports EDI to be actively embedded in programme design and delivery, not only through tools but through continuous monitoring and adaptation.
- Tracks implementation of EDI action plans and flags gaps or risks.
Desired Candidate Profile
Any bachelors degree required.
- Experience of managing projects from start to finish and familiarity with project life-cycles.
- Understanding of procurement, evaluation and reporting requirements of projects.
- Proven experience of managing project finances.
- Experience of managing stakeholders
- Project management qualification desirable.
- More than 2 years working in project or programme management.
- Experience of using technology in project delivery.
- Good understanding and experience of supporting monitoring and evaluation.
- Experience of civil society within the Jordanian context and youth/women programming
- Experience in spotting risk in a project and putting together successful risk mitigation
- Experience of managing a team
